To Lower The Rear Seat

1. Locate the release strap on the lower outboard side of each rear seatback.

2. Pull the release strap (toward the front of the vehicle).

3. Fold the rear seat completely forward.

4. If desired, push down on the seatback to lock it in the folded position.
